It was home runs abound for the Detroit Tigers (31-20) tonight as they defeated the Seattle Mariners (26-28), 6-3. The action started in the 3rd inning with a 2 run home run hit by Miguel Cabrera. Seattle would tie it in the 4th with a 2 run homer hit off the bat of Kyle Seager. Victor Martinez would respond in kind with a 3 run home run after a 10 pitch battle with Mariner's Pitcher Hisashi Iwakuma (3-2)  in the 6th. In the 7th, Rajai Davis hit a home run of his own. The Mariners would add a run in the 8th after a line drive double from Michael Saunders, scoring James Jones. Justin Verlander (6-4) pitched 7 and 2/3rd innings, earning 7 strike outs in the process.
